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Shpella e Milotit.
- Wear sturdy footwear for a comfortable and safe exploration of the cave.
- Bring your own snorkeling gear to discover the underwater marine life near the cave.
- Visit in the mornings for calmer waters, which provide better snorkeling conditions.

Getting There
-
Public Transport
From Sarandë, head to the main bus station (Autostacioni i Sarandës). Board a bus heading towards the northern areas of Sarandë. Inform the driver that you wish to stop at Shpella e Milotit. The bus ride takes approximately 30-40 minutes. From Konispol, you may need to hire a local taxi to take you directly to the cave. The taxi should cost around 500-700 ALL. A bus ticket from Saranda to Butrint costs 200 LEK.
-
Car
From Sarandë city center, head south on 'Rruga Skënderbeu' toward 'Rruga Butrinti'. Follow the signs to 'Saranda' and 'Butrint National Park'. After approximately 10 km, take a left onto 'Rruga e Plazhit' which leads to the coastal area. Continue driving towards the beach area until you see signs for 'Shpella e Milotit'. The cave is accessible via a short walk from the parking area. Ensure to keep an eye out for any road signs.
-
Walking
If you are near the beach area, walk towards the coastline and follow any visible paths leading to the cave. The walk offers beautiful views but may take around 30-45 minutes depending on your pace.
